A $350 kitchen renovation hack adds up to $200,000 in value to a Brisbane home, according to a recent renovation show. The show, Budget Battlers, featured Jess Eva and Norm Hogan, who transformed the 50-year-old kitchen of late Indigenous elder Aunty Valda's family home in just five days with a budget of $10,000. The key hack? A simple coat of polyurethane on the existing kitchen benchtops, applied by painter Glen. The transformation was so impressive that local buyers agent Jayden Hurvitz, who initially doubted the $10,000 budget, returned five days later and declared the property's value had increased by at least $100,000 to $200,000. The show's budget breakdown reveals the full extent of the renovation, which included knocking down walls and creating a waterfall laundry bench from leftover VJ panelling. The renovation's success has sparked debate about the potential for cost-effective home improvements, with some questioning the longevity of the polyurethane solution. Despite the controversy, the show's results demonstrate the potential for significant value increases with relatively small investments.
